How to fill out frayer model for proportion:

01
Write the term or concept in the center: In the center of the frayer model, write the term or concept you are studying. In this case, it would be "proportion."
02
Define the term: On one side of the model, write the definition of proportion. This can be done by using a dictionary or referring to your textbook or notes.
03
Provide characteristics or properties: On another side of the model, list the characteristics or properties of proportion. This could include things like "relationship between two ratios" or "equal ratio between two sets of numbers."
04
Give examples: On a different side, provide examples that illustrate the concept of proportion. You can write down numerical examples or real-life scenarios where proportions are applicable.
05
Show non-examples: On the last side of the frayer model, give non-examples or instances where proportion does not apply. This can help clarify misconceptions and highlight the boundaries of the concept.

Who needs frayer model for proportion?

01
Mathematics students: The frayer model for proportion can be beneficial for mathematics students who are learning about ratios, proportions, and their applications in various math problems.
02
Teachers: Educators can use frayer models as a teaching tool to help students understand and organize their knowledge on the topic of proportion. It can be used in classroom activities and discussions.
03
Visual learners: Individuals who learn best through visual aids find frayer models particularly useful. The visual representation of information in a frayer model can enhance comprehension and retention.
